OFF-SITE RUN CHECKLIST — ITEM 6: MEDICAL COOLER

For the shift lead: the blue Thermavault cooler for the Redlow field clinic goes out on tomorrow's early run. Check the ice packs are swapped fresh before 06:30, lid latched, temp strip visible through the window. It rides up front, not in the back with the pallets. Clinic needs it by 09:00 sharp. At the hand-over point, follow this step.

dispatch memo: the sorius tamius courier leaves the praeth ledger at gate 4873 under passcode 928014

## Changed defaults

Heads up: the Ledgerline tax-rate lookup cache now defaults to a 15-minute TTL instead of 24 hours. Turns out rates in the Veldt County sandbox were going stale mid-demo, which was embarrassing. Eviction is now LRU rather than FIFO, and the cache warms on boot. If you're reviewing, check that nothing hardcodes the old TTL. The new defaults land as follows.

deployment values, bajop-taweg:
holwyn:
  log_level: debug
  metrics_host: metrics.holwyn.zemvarsys.internal
  pool_size: 32

Handover note — retention sweeper (Glasmere)

Passing the sweeper to you ahead of the release. It runs nightly, deletes records past their retention class, and writes a tombstone manifest before each pass. The dry-run flag was removed last sprint, so every run is live — double-check windows before shipping. One open item: the audit table purge is still paused. The production instance currently runs with these values.

service settings:
oliath:
  log_level: debug
  metrics_host: metrics.oliath.zemvarsys.internal
  pool_size: 8

**Ticket: Vault lock blocking cron-to-Loomflow migration**

New team members: we're moving legacy cron jobs into the Loomflow workflow engine. Migration script needs secrets from the Thornvale vault, which locked after three bad auth attempts last night. Jobs are paused, nothing lost. Don't retry auth manually. Unlock the vault using the recovery passphrase provided below.

strongbox words: druvan-lamys-eliius-jorax-istox-soreth-ulays-gilix-ralix-oliiel-norwyn-casvan-praius